Feed them basically the same thing you feed yourself.
I will bake chicken for me and my son; I measure out my portions (I cook 2 at the same time, and have the 2nd for lunch the next day). Then I dip the chicken in egg white, and then roll it in crushed melba. Bake it for 20-25 minutes. My son says it is a bit bland, so when I roll his, I use Italian bread crumbs mixed half and half with shredded parm cheese. Then we have spinach or a salad or something. Or cook everyone a burger on the grill. Or I mix two different pots of chili. Or we do tacos salads, and I cook my meat first, then cook his. |
